Archaeological excavations continue across Turkey this summer

todayszaman.com     Jul 16, 2008          

Turkish-led excavation projects are currently under way in the historic city of Hasankeyf in the eastern province of Batman. Anatolia, the “cradle of civilizations,” will be the site of numerous excavations conducted by both foreign and local archaeological teams this year. While İzmir ranks first with 15 planned excavation projects, Antalya will host 14 such projects, and other provinces around Anatolia will also see the excavation of historical sites. İzmir is expected to unearth a great deal of its historical heritage in 2008.
